Questions in this Episode

  1. How can Jesus be impeccable? James 1:13 says God cannot be tempted. If it was impossible for Jesus to sin and fall, does this diminish his work of keeping the law?
  2. What is the biblical difference between justification, salvation, and sanctification?
  3. Why do Christians believe in the trinity if Deuteronomy 6 says that God is “one”?
  4. Did the trinity separate or break when Jesus died on the cross?
  5. How do Protestants defend their views about communion against the Roman Catholic view?
